YNU hosts annual meeting of entrepreneur alumni association

Updated: Jan 19, 2026

Yunnan University (YNU) held the annual meeting of its entrepreneur alumni association in Kunming city on Jan 16.

Zhou Xuebin, secretary of the CPC Committee of YNU, Ma Wenhui, president of Yunnan University, and Chen Keqing, YNU's vice president, attended the meeting along with alumni of the university who now rank as entrepreneurs.

Li Dajian, executive president of the Beijing Yunnan Entrepreneurs Chamber of Commerce, and Mao Liang, chairman of Aierxin Group, were also among the esteemed guests.

In his address, Zhou encouraged the alumni to further strengthen the ties with their alma mater and promote university-enterprise cooperation.

He also discussed the university's graduate employment situation and urged alumni enterprises to provide more job opportunities for YNU graduates.

Three entrepreneur alumni shared their insights on a range of topics, including the transformation of traditional enterprises, the transition to becoming an entrepreneur, and the development of Yunnan's specialty coffee industry.

In addition, six entrepreneurs exchanged experiences on themes such as cultural and tourism integration, the branding of distinctive local resources, and promoting "Yunnan products" beyond the province.

Guo Zhenyu, PhD, chairman of the Entrepreneur Alumni Association of Yunnan University and chairman of Yunnan Botanee Group, delivered the concluding remarks.
